You can check your dream points by logging in and going to https://en.pokemon-gl.com/profile/ - you then click the "Dream World" tab along the top, and it's at the bottom of the first panel. Beneath the picture of your house.

And no, you can't take more than one at a time. Although, with the ten panels, it definitely looks like you should be able to. Not sure what the extra panels are for. Events, I guess? Although I'm pretty sure they're handled in a different panel. Beats me.

If you get more than 500 points in the dream world, they grow a level.

I think there's a 1 in 8 chance to receive a female starter (if you're playing as the male protagonist; it's the other way round when you play as a girl).
